Just this past Saturday we got together for our second annual aerial art message to spell it out for the our congressman. It's been a year since we started this campaign and he doesn't seem to be listening.

What have you done in your area to stop Global Warming?


This was a really cool event. I got to stand up in front of 225 people and tell them that we need to help the polar bears.

From 10am to 3pm, all of the volunteers worked very hard to make this happen. Even Gabe (one of the heads of the national campaign) came all of the way from San Francisco to help out. Gabe was the one who flew in the helicopter. I offered to go with him, but my mom wasn't into it.
